The Finance Manager is tasked with developing and implementing the management plan in line with AMS's overall business and quality objectives.
Supervise departments within the finance division:
Responsible for the smooth operation of finance administration functions, recommending and establishing policies, processes, procedures, systems, and mechanisms to ensure compliance with internal controls, AMS financial policies, legal, and external requirements.
This role reports to the Group MD and functions in accordance with applicable policies and regulations.
Provide strategic direction through strategy formulation, decision-making, forecasting, budgeting, and implementation/monitoring. Establish and maintain internal controls and ensure efficient and effective financial operations aligned with industry benchmarks.
Finalize annual and periodic financial statements timely, coordinate audits, and present them to the Board of Directors for approval.
Prepare financial projections and budgets aligned with the business plan, securing approval from senior management and the Board.
Monitor funding status, disbursements, repayments, and related reporting.
Coordinate with stakeholders on fund management, including grants and tax incentives.
Develop and prepare financial reports, cash flow projections, reimbursement strategies, budgeting systems, tax returns, financial analyses for new business ventures, and disbursement processes.
Optimize returns on cash by investing excess cash in revenue-generating financial instruments.
Must be an MIA member with a background in manufacturing or oil and gas industries.
